Which statement would most likely come from someone who supported a unitary parliamentary government?
a- "the king is the only one who has the divine right to rule. individuals are not important, and only exist to further the glory and well being of the king."
b- "the legislature of the national government should hold all political power. it should also be responsible for the election of the prime minister."
c- "we should make sure that the national government does not become too powerful. the people should also directly elect the president."
d- "each state should rightly be independent. the national government should only be responsible for our mutual defense. in fact, we should not have a president or prime minister, as no individual should have that much power."
